Instructions
- 1. Press the tofu for 15 minutes to remove excess water and then cut it into bite-sized cubes.
- 2. In a small bowl, mix soy sauce, mirin, honey, water, and cornstarch until smooth to prepare the teriyaki sauce.
- 3. Heat half of the vegetable oil in a large non-stick skillet and pan-fry the tofu cubes until golden and crispy on all sides.
- 4. Remove the tofu from the skillet and set aside. Add the remaining oil to the skillet and sauté minced garlic and ginger until fragrant.
- 5. Add julienned carrots and sliced red bell pepper to the skillet and stir-fry for 3-4 minutes until slightly tender but still crisp.
- 6. Cook the udon noodles according to package instructions, drain, and set aside.
- 7. Pour the teriyaki sauce into the skillet with the vegetables and bring it to a simmer while stirring constantly until it thickens.
- 8. Add the cooked udon noodles and toss to coat them evenly in the sauce, ensuring they are fully warmed through.
- 9. Return the crispy tofu to the skillet and gently fold it into the noodles and vegetables to combine.
- 10. Transfer to serving plates and garnish with sliced green onions and sesame seeds before serving.
